Oakville's acknowledgment of its Indigenous heritage is even more than symbolic.Oakville's formal facility started in 1827 when Colonel William Chisholm acquired land at the mouth of Sixteen Mile Creek to create a shipping hub. The area was optimal: accessibility to Lake Ontario made it a natural port, and the thick surrounding woodlands given enough product for shipbuilding. Chisholm's vision quickly took root.
By the mid-19th century, the town was well-connected through the Grand Trunk Train, which would certainly help in the location's transition from a moderate port town into a flourishing industrial town. Perhaps among one of the most touching phases in Oakville's story is its function in the Below ground Railroad. As a northern refuge for enslaved African Americans leaving the United States, Oakville became an area of freedom and possibility.

Start your morning at the Howard Iron Functions Gallery. This Museum is home to among the largest supplies of hand iron presses in the globe with tools dating from the 1830's to 1950's. The gallery shows over 2 hundred makers and countless artifacts. Reserve an excursion with the gallery beforehand to view their substantial collection.

Oakville is home to among one of the most uncommon destinations in Ontario, the Pindal Electric Tramway. Created by animator Kaj Pindal, this mini tramway is a wayward feature that runs partially on personal residential or commercial property and partially on city land. Oakville Hour. It's a fun, wacky stop that records the spirited side of Oakville's community spirit

Settlers constructed a hectic port that saw shipbuilding, angling and stonehooking industries stonehooking being the tough work of gathering stone pieces from superficial waters for building. By the mid-twentieth century, Bronte Harbour was best understood for its recreational satisfaction, as is true today.
